Benjamin M. Adams is the principal and founder of the Adams Law Group LLC.
Educational Background
Mr. Adams graduated from New York University with Honors. He went on to receive his Juris Doctor from Brooklyn Law School with a number of distinctions including Law Review. After graduating from Law School, Mr. Adams was admitted the PhD program for Political Science at Columbia University. In 2008, Mr. Adams received his M.Phil from Columbia University with a specialty in American Political Science. He is now ABD (all but doctorate), and is currently working on his dissertation in the study of judicial behavior. He has taught Constitutional Law and American Political Science as an adjunct profession at the City University of New York.

How do I choose a lawyer?
Consider the following:
- Comfort Level
- - Are you comfortable telling the lawyer personal information? Does the lawyer seem interested in solving your problem?
- Credentials
- - How long has the lawyer been in practice? Has the lawyer worked on other cases similar to yours?
- Cost
- - How are the lawyer's fees structured - hourly or flat fee? Can the lawyer estimate the cost of your case?
- City
- - Is the lawyer's office conveniently located?

Want to check lawyer discipline?
It is always a good idea to research your lawyer prior to hiring. Every state has a disciplinary organization that monitors attorneys, their licenses, and consumer complaints. By researching lawyer discipline you can:
- Ensure the attorney is currently licensed to practice in your state
- Gain an understanding of his or her historical disciplinary record, if any.
- Determine the seriousness of complaints/issues which could range from late bar fees to more serious issues requiring disciplinary action.
